No option to share folder with editing permissions

My colleague has a pro account and is trying to share a folder with me, but she only gets the option to share a viewable copy, not editable.

    Hi Hannah! Yes, I am trying to do this from the owner account. I am trying to share a parent folder so people I am sharing with can edit everything within all the subfolders but it only gives me the option to share as view only. It might as you said have something to do with some of the sub-folders already being shared? Do you know how I can fix this? Thank you!!

    Hi Alison12345, keep in mind that there's no way to share a folder that already contains a shared folder.

     

    That could be the culprit of your problem. If you'd like to give them read-write access to the parent folder instead, you can unshare the subfolder, and then share the parent folder.
